Earnings for Psychology Graduates from Amarillo College
Graduates of Amarillo College’s Psychology program earn at the following median levels (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):
| Years After Graduation | Median Earnings |
|---|---|
| 1 year | $24,461 |
| 4 years | $26,513 |
| 5 years | $29,731 |
Is this above or below average for the school? Four years out, Psychology graduates from Amarillo College take home a median $26,513, compared with $46,045 for all Amarillo College graduates — about 42% lower than the school-wide median.
Median Debt at Graduation
Typical debt at graduation for Psychology graduates from Amarillo College stands at $18,503.
